A healthcare organization is seeking a Specialist Physiotherapist to support individuals with eating disorders at their Welwyn Garden City site. The role involves providing assessments and specialist physiotherapy treatments, working collaboratively in a multidisciplinary team, and motivating patients towards their treatment goals.

Ideal candidates will have:

  • Relevant physiotherapy qualifications
  • HCPC registration
  • Experience in mental health settings

The position offers a salary range of £38,682 - £46,580 per annum, with a commitment to excellence in care.
